Harnessing the power of three, Iranian identical triplets Golnaz, Tanaz and Elnaz Hakkak bring a whole new meaning to being in the family business. Regularly spotted on the fashion scene, they run a successful Instagram platform with more than 300k fans that adore their matching style. Now London-based, the sisters reveal what it’s really like working together, what it takes to run a successful social media platform and how we can create our own sisterhood tribe
-
How has your bond as sisters helped you through challenges?
We always try to encourage and inspire each other in different ways. We shared a unique bond growing up, and since we started working together our personal bond has turned into a strong professional one.
Did you ever have to deal with sibling labels like “the smart one”, "the funny one”?
How did those labels affect your family dynamic? Yes, this happens on daily basis. Being labeled has only made us embrace our individual character traits more. It gets overwhelming at times. We believe that creating a stronger dynamic achieves a better version of ourselves.
What has working together taught you about the importance of family?
We are very family-oriented and our business success is based on how close we are as family. It has really taught us to be good communicators, have a better understanding of each others' needs and encourages each other to achieve our goals.

Who inspires you?
Our family has played a great role. They were the driving force behind teaching us the power of collaboration. Seeing individual creatives and platforms, both on social media and off inspires us enormously.
